Willems sends video message to NUFC fans after being spotted back on Tyneside today

Jetro WIllems has posted a bittersweet video on social media in the last few moments – showing he’s back on Tyneside but still on the treatment table.

He returned to parent club Frankfurt last month and confirmed he’d undergone successful surgery on January 31st, however his latest post shows him watching on from inside the club’s Benton base as his Newcastle United teammates train.

The 25-year-old has also sent a messages to fans via the club’s official account, saying he’s ‘doing well’ and ‘hopes’ last month’s game against Chelsea wasn’t his last in black and white – with him planning to see fans again ‘soon’.
